Output 6586f95453731a8aebdeb35b48b7ed3fcf5dbc3ea62eaddb42d2e26fe3e030f3:6

value
712527
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2676980a58e6961cd9a71040bcf2d4c14e79e2aa OP_EQUALVERIFY OP_CHECKSIG
address
14WNkLeW1QLzstuomjVSp8rxGeTsMwKFiW
transaction
6586f95453731a8aebdeb35b48b7ed3fcf5dbc3ea62eaddb42d2e26fe3e030f3
confirmations
750
spent
true